· Gas sensors are mainly used to detect the types of gases present in the environment. First, the semiconductor type gas sensor. It is manufactured using the principle that some metal oxide semiconductor materials change the electrical conductivity with the change of the composition of the ambient gas at a certain temperature. Common sensor types which are used in gas detectors are electrochemical sensors, catalytic sensors, photoionisation (PID) sensors, infrared sensors, galvanic sensors and semiconductor sensors. detectors can be point detectors or open-path detectors. Type of sensor 12 There are a number of different types of sensors used for gas detection. The choice of sensor depends on: the gas to be detected; the expected range of concentration; whether the detector is fixed or portable; whether the detector is point or open path; the presence of other gases that may affect readings or damage the ...

The three types of Flammable gas detectors are: a. Catalytic Gas Detectors. b. Infrared Gas Detectors. c. Open Path (Line of Sight) Gas Detectors. a. Catalytic (Pellistor) Gas Detectors: Working Principle: Catalytic gas detectors determine gas concentration through oxidization which results in heat, and this is sensed by a bridge circuit.

A photo-ionization detector or PID breaks molecules into positive and negative charged ions and measures the electrical charge of these ions using a detector to display the amount of gas or vapor that is present. The gas detector sensor converts the measured variable, a gas concentration, into an electrical signal. Depending on the gas sensor type, this is achieved by either chemical or physical processes. · Pellistor gas sensors (or catalytic bead gas sensors) have been the primary technology for detecting flammable gases since the ‘60s.
